ICPC indicts former Governor El-Eufai – Ripples Nigeria

The Independent Commission on Corrupt Practices and Other Related Offenses (ICPC) on Tuesday arraigned former Governor Nasir El-Rufai before the Federal High Court, Kaduna.

El-Rufai, who was brought to court by security officers in the morning in a Toyota Hilux, was detained in the vehicle for about 25 minutes before being escorted to the courtroom.

Tight security was also deployed around the court as well as the busy Poros Anguwan Sarki – Kawo road by security officers who also formed a protective line around it leading to the courtroom.

Journalists, who were in court to cover the trial, were not prohibited from entering the courtroom.

El-Rufai’s two wives and his son, Bello El-Rufai, a federal lawmaker representing Kaduna North, were also present in court.

The commission previously revealed that El-Rufai and Joel Adoga would be arraigned in suit number FHC/KD/73/2026 at the Federal High Court, Kaduna Judicial Division.

The commission said the charges included conversion and possession of public property as well as money laundering.

“Similarly, another charge number KDH/KAD/ICPC/01/26 against Malam Nasir El-Rufa’i and one Amadu Sule (LEDA), has also been filed at the Kaduna State High Court at the Kaduna Judicial Division.

“The charges in the District High Court case include abuse of office, fraud, intent to commit fraud, and providing undue benefits. Both charges were filed by the ICPC on March 18, 2026.”
